Output 0c5698deba3ae37912381101145d72db8962dfbff71b68344b107a7c1eac3ef0:0

value
15306592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a4e2d2e748a88eb49f78ecafd5c4f2f7d1f16f4 OP_EQUAL
address
3QWWWJJUvKjYNLoKCQNvZHepYvcuFwFKTy
transaction
0c5698deba3ae37912381101145d72db8962dfbff71b68344b107a7c1eac3ef0
confirmations
198482
spent
true